📌  相关文章
📜  错误:命令“gcc”失败,退出状态为 1 (1)

📅  最后修改于: 2023-12-03 14:58:15.567000             🧑  作者: Mango

错误:命令“gcc”失败,退出状态为1

在编写代码时,可能会出现各种错误和异常情况。其中,最为常见的错误之一就是命令“gcc”失败,退出状态为1。这种错误通常在使用C或C++语言进行编译时出现,在此,我们将详细介绍这种错误的可能原因及解决方法。

错误原因

命令“gcc”失败,退出状态为1,通常是由于以下原因所引起的:

  • 该程序包含的某个文件缺失或损坏。
  • 某个库文件缺失或损坏。
  • 某个头文件未被正确包含或未正确链接。
  • 代码存在语法错误或编译错误。
  • 计算机的内存或磁盘空间不足。
  • 其他系统或软件问题。
解决方法

要解决命令“gcc”失败,退出状态为1的问题,可以尝试以下解决方法:

  1. 检查程序是否有缺失或损坏的文件,使用合适的工具进行修复或恢复。

  2. 检查库文件是否完整、正确,并确认已经正确链接。

  3. 确认所有需要的头文件均被正确包含,并确保链接器能够找到这些头文件。

  4. 仔细检查代码中是否存在语法错误或编译错误,确认所有代码行末均已正确书写。

  5. 检查计算机的内存和磁盘空间是否充足,释放不必要的资源,清理垃圾文件。

  6. 如果以上方法都没有解决问题,可能是由于其他系统或软件问题,需要进一步排除问题。

总结

命令“gcc”失败,退出状态为1,是C或C++编译过程中常见的错误之一。该错误通常由文件、库、头文件、代码、资源和其他系统问题引起,可以通过逐一排除和解决方法来解决。编程过程中,及时处理错误并从错误中学习,是成为一名优秀的程序员的必要步骤之一。